The Foundation: Setting the Scene

Before a single sausage hits the grill, the atmosphere must be established. For a tropical luau, this means sourcing bamboo serving trays and tiki torches, complemented by vibrant, oversized paper flowers. A classic Western hoedown requires checkered tablecloths, bandanas used as napkins, and rustic wooden crates for display. The investment in themed disposable tableware—plates, cups, and utensils in coordinating colors—saves on cleanup and reinforces the aesthetic. Do not overlook the power of lighting; string lights, lanterns, or even glow sticks can dramatically shift the mood as the sun dips below the horizon. Finally, a curated playlist, specific to the decade or region of your theme, is an essential, non-negotiable supply that bridges the visual and auditory senses.

The Grill Master’s Arsenal: Tools and Techniques

While the theme dictates the presentation, the grill is the heart of the operation. Beyond the standard spatula and tongs, consider theme-specific cookware. A Tex-Mex fiesta demands a cast-iron skillet for fajita vegetables, while a Mediterranean soirée might call for flatbread stones and skewers for kofta. Heavy-duty aluminum foil, disposable grill trays, and a reliable meat thermometer are universal non-negotiables. For a truly immersive experience, provide labeled wooden tags or small chalkboard signs to identify different meats and sauces, allowing guests to customize their plates. Remember to stock multiple fuel sources—propane backup or an extra bag of charcoal—to prevent any mid-afternoon crises. A sturdy, heat-resistant glove and a spray bottle of water for flare-ups are the quiet heroes of any successful barbecue.

Interactive Elements and Signature Sips

Themed parties thrive on participation. A build-your-own taco bar, a make-your-own-sundae station, or a DIY bruschetta board encourages mingling and creativity. For the bar, the supply list must extend beyond beer and wine to include a signature cocktail or mocktail that aligns with the theme. This requires the appropriate glassware, garnishes (think pineapple wedges, mint sprigs, or pickled onions), and a dedicated drink station with a large dispenser. Do not forget the ice—an abundance of it, in various forms (crushed, cubes, blocks), is crucial. Specialty straws, cocktail napkins, and a small chalkboard menu for the drinks add a professional touch that makes guests feel like VIPs at an exclusive resort.

The Final Flourish: Details That Delight

The most memorable themed barbecues excel in the minutiae. Consider custom favor bags for guests to take home—a small jar of homemade spice rub, a single succulent, or a vintage-style candy. For a pirate theme, hide small treasure chests filled with chocolate coins around the seating area. For a retro 1950s barbecue, provide a basket of vintage sunglasses and paper derby hats. The supply list should include a dedicated “photo-op” corner with themed props like oversized sunglasses, mustaches on sticks, or a hand-painted backdrop. A small, dry-erase board for guests to leave messages or rate their favorite dish fosters a sense of community. Finally, a comprehensive cleanup kit—heavy-duty trash bags, paper towels, and all-purpose cleaner—ensures that the host can enjoy the party without dreading the aftermath.
